Pump-wavelength Dependence of Raman Gain

Published

Author(s)

Nathan R. Newbury

Abstract

The scaling of the Raman gain with pump wavelength is determined by three complimentary techniques: gain comparison at different pump wavelengths, gain asymmetry at a fixed pump wavelength, and theory combined with known fiber properties.
